Step 1: Initial Assessment and Inspection
When you call us, our crew will arrive on-site to ass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and inspect for any hidden moisture or structural issues.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ect water behind walls, under flooring, and in other hard-to-reach areas. Our goal is to give you a clear understanding of the situation and the steps we’ll take to fix it.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
Next, our team will use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ract standing water from your property. We’ll also use specialized equipment to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been removed,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property. We’ll monitor the moisture levels to ensure that your home is completely dry, which is critical in pre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ces, including walls, floors, and personal belongings.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ove any dirt, grime, or bacteria that may have been left behind.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our final step is to conduct a thorough inspection of your property to ensure that all damage has been repaired and your home is safe and habitable.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report outlining the work we’ve done and any recommendations for future maintenance or repairs.

After Hours Water Removal Cost in Universal City, TX
The cost of After Hours Water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Universal City, TX.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of materials affected |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ials affected |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
